Dissecting the VIN
Your vehicle's identification number, or VIN, is more than just a jumble of characters. It's a detailed code that reveals crucial information about your car's history. Each position within the 17-character VIN sequence contains specific clues about its manufacture, model, and even where it was assembled. By understanding this unique identifier, you can uncover hidden details about your vehicle's story.
A VIN decoder tool can be your best friend in this journey. These online resources break down the VIN into easily readable terms. You'll quickly discover information such as the vehicle's make, model year, engine type, and even its place of origin.
